Personal Finance (Not Investing) • Lending money to a friend

One of my close friends is asking me to lend him money as a loan for his business need. 30K for two years. He is offering 8% interest per year. He is a dear friend and I do not want any interest. If I needed the money, I am certain, he would do the same for me.

Although he might do it, but we have had no discussion of a loan agreement document. Honestly I am having a difficult time bringing up the topic of preparing a document that says I am giving him a 30K loan that needs to be repaid in x amount of time.

While I have the money, I do not want this loan to ruin the relationship that we have built over the last two decades. Not that I am saying this would happen, losing 30K would certainly dent our relationship if not outright ruin it. If you have dealt with a situation like this, I would appreciate any advice.
